Output 375cbd3cebf4acfa2d847cb27f0867092e7e4a4ef22ccbdebccfb0fc5950aa25:0

value
765880330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dce92f48826239d5d97a719e52a656dbbda475d OP_EQUAL
address
3LTDutHz2T618u3TYL9AsrEzKyVyB8xBbf
transaction
375cbd3cebf4acfa2d847cb27f0867092e7e4a4ef22ccbdebccfb0fc5950aa25
spent
true